Columbus 6 – Louisville 4; final 7; Game 1
Danny Dorn hit his 4th homerun of the season and went 2-3 for the Bats in the losing effort.  Dorn continues his hot start and is now batting .323/.425/.771 in the first 11 games of the season. Zack Cozart was also 2-3 in the game. Cozart doubled, drove in a run, and scored a run. Chris Heisey went 1-3 and hit his 2nd homerun of the season.
Justin Lehr went 5 innings, allowing 5 runs on 9 hits and 2 walks while striking out 3. Lehr is now 0-2 with a 7.20 ERA.
Columbus 3 – Louisville 0; final 7; Game 2
Chris Heisey, Danny Dorn, and Zack Cozart had 2 hits each. Dorn had a double while the rest of the hits were all singles. Chris Burke also went 2-4 with 2 singles.ÂÂ
Chad Reineke  made the start and allowed 3 runs on 6 hits and 2 walks while striking out 2 in 4 innings of work.

A nice comeback by the Mudcats who trailed 5-1 early on and trailed 7-5 heading to the 9th inning but still managed a late rally for the win. Yonder Alonso went 3-5 with a homerun, double, 2 rbis, and 2 runs scored. Sean Henry went 3-4 with 3 singles while Brandon Yarbrough went 3-4 with a double and a run scored. Eric Eymann added a double and single in 5 at-bats while Jose Castro had just 1 hit but drove in 3 rbis.

Dayton 3 – South Bend 2; final 11
With a 3-6 game, Andrew Means bumped his stats to .347/.370/.408 on the season. Along with the 3 singles, Means also scored a run and drove in a run. Chris Richburg and Kevin Coddington each went 2-4.ÂÂ
Doug Salinas had a nice relief outing in the win. Salinas pitched 4 scoreless innings, allowing 4 hits while striking out 5. Salinas has allowed only 1 earned run in 10.2 innings pitched this season.
